'Would have shot him myself': GOP candidate for Oklahoma prosecutor is running on back of slain teen

0

An Oklahoma Republican is running for district attorney in the state's largest county, and he's doing it on the back of a 15-year-old boy shot 13 times in the head, chest, and other areas and killed by police. “I would have shot him myself,” Republican nominee and Oklahoma County Commissioner Kevin Calvey said during a primary forum the Oklahoma City Free Press covered last year. Calvey was referring to Stavian Rodriguez, who was suspected of robbing the Okie Gas Express on Nov. 23, 2021 in an incident that ended in first-degree manslaughter charges for five Oklahoma City officers who responded to the robbery call. 

Retiring Oklahoma County District Attorney David Prater, who charged the officers for firing lethal shots at Stavian, called the officers’ actions “unnecessary” in remarks covered by Oklahoma News 4. Calvey, however, alleged officers had no other choice, and he made up a version of the shooting that had an officer facing a gun "stuck in his face."
